CANON’S MEDICAL SYSTEMS DIVISION EXPANDS DIGITAL RADIOGRAPHY LINE

Large-Area Portable System Brings DR To Patient Bedside

IRVINE, CALIFORNIA, November 15, 2004 -- The Medical Systems Division of Canon U.S.A., Inc., will show its full line of digital radiography (DR) products during RSNA that feature a variety of medical technology advances and increased versatility to help medical professionals provide improved patient care. One system, the Canon CXDI-50G, is a large-area portable DR system that when integrated to a portable x-ray unit it can be used at multiple patient locations such as patient’s bedside, ICU or Trauma. Canon U.S.A. is a subsidiary of Canon Inc. (NYSE: CAJ).

This DR system will be displayed in different portable configurations at the Canon booth (#4500) at the Radiological Society of North America (RSNA), November 28 – December 2, at the McCormick Convention Center in Chicago, IL. The company will also display other systems in its DR line: the Canon CXDI-40G General DR system, this system will be featured in a universal stand, R & F table, remote table and single plate solution. Canon will also feature its CXDI-31 Portable DR system, the lightest and most compact DR systems of its kind In addition, the company will exhibit the DR Image Viewer, a viewing system designed for optimum use with Canon DR. The MAS (Mobile Access Station) System will also be displayed at this year RSNA. Designed to improve workflow of patient data transfer on the digital portable x-ray units and meet productivity demands of trauma, ICU and bedside care.

Canon Medical Systems is pleased to announce that both the CXDI-50G and CXDI-31 are now available under new contracts with MedAssets Supply Chain Systems, Inc. and Novation LLC. Both contracts allow portable, bedside or trauma DR imaging with the CXDI-31 and CXDI-50G as well as upgrades to existing radiographic rooms using the highly innovative CXDI-50G.
